City of Joplin issues outdoor burning ban

(From the City of Joplin)

In accordance with Section 307 of the International Fire Code which was adopted by the City of Joplin via Section 58-51 of the Joplin Municipal code, Joplin Fire Chief Mitch Randles has issued a complete ban on all outdoor open burning and recreational fires within the City Limits of Joplin.
 
This ban does not include fully covered or enclosed grills, cookers or smokers. In addition, as Independence Day approaches this year, the Joplin Fire Department encourages citizens to keep safety in mind as they handle fireworks to avoid any problems. 

This ban is being issued in the interest of Public Safety as a result a continuing pattern of hot, dry, and windy weather. The ban will be lifted once the weather pattern changes and the city has received a sufficient amount of rain fall to reverse current conditions.
